1,204 complaints were made to the ASA about the advert that was run by The Christian Party in 2009, ranking it fourth in the Authority's history.
A rival campaign by the British Humanist Association generated only 391 complaints.
A British Safety Council advert for condoms, which used an image of Pope John Paul II, was fifth with 1,192.
A 2012 advert for pregnancy and abortion advisory clinic Marie Stopes International came sixth with 1, 088 complaints.
